Home
last modified time | relevance | path

Searched refs:pool_id (Results 1 – 5 of 5) sorted by relevance

/freebsd/sys/contrib/dev/athk/ath12k/
H A Ddp_tx.c85 u8 pool_id) in ath12k_dp_tx_release_txbuf() argument
87 spin_lock_bh(&dp->tx_desc_lock[pool_id]); in ath12k_dp_tx_release_txbuf()
89 spin_unlock_bh(&dp->tx_desc_lock[pool_id]); in ath12k_dp_tx_release_txbuf()
93 u8 pool_id) in ath12k_dp_tx_assign_buffer() argument
97 spin_lock_bh(&dp->tx_desc_lock[pool_id]); in ath12k_dp_tx_assign_buffer()
102 spin_unlock_bh(&dp->tx_desc_lock[pool_id]); in ath12k_dp_tx_assign_buffer()
107 list_move_tail(&desc->list, &dp->tx_desc_used_list[pool_id]); in ath12k_dp_tx_assign_buffer()
108 spin_unlock_bh(&dp->tx_desc_lock[pool_id]); in ath12k_dp_tx_assign_buffer()
147 u8 pool_id; in ath12k_dp_tx() local
181 tx_desc = ath12k_dp_tx_assign_buffer(dp, pool_id); in ath12k_dp_tx()
[all …]
H A Ddp.c1341 u32 i, j, pool_id, tx_spt_page; in ath12k_dp_cc_desc_init() local
1369 for (pool_id = 0; pool_id < ATH12K_HW_MAX_QUEUES; pool_id++) { in ath12k_dp_cc_desc_init()
1370 spin_lock_bh(&dp->tx_desc_lock[pool_id]); in ath12k_dp_cc_desc_init()
1376 spin_unlock_bh(&dp->tx_desc_lock[pool_id]); in ath12k_dp_cc_desc_init()
1382 tx_spt_page = i + pool_id * ATH12K_TX_SPT_PAGES_PER_POOL; in ath12k_dp_cc_desc_init()
1385 tx_descs[j].pool_id = pool_id; in ath12k_dp_cc_desc_init()
1387 &dp->tx_desc_free_list[pool_id]); in ath12k_dp_cc_desc_init()
1395 spin_unlock_bh(&dp->tx_desc_lock[pool_id]); in ath12k_dp_cc_desc_init()
H A Ddp.h286 u8 pool_id; member
/freebsd/sys/contrib/xen/
H A Dtmem.h85 int32_t pool_id; member
/freebsd/sys/contrib/dev/athk/ath11k/
H A Ddp_tx.c102 u8 pool_id; in ath11k_dp_tx() local
116 pool_id = skb_get_queue_mapping(skb) & (ATH11K_HW_MAX_QUEUES - 1); in ath11k_dp_tx()
149 FIELD_PREP(DP_TX_DESC_ID_POOL_ID, pool_id); in ath11k_dp_tx()